22-27% of the Iranian population is poor

22-27% of the Iranian population lives in poverty and struggles to meet their basic needs.

This was said by the head of the Institute of Labor and Social Security, Ebrahim Sadighifar.

"Poverty is the main problem in Iran today, and it has become an undeniable reality that affects a large segment of the population," he stated.

Sadighifar presented current statistics, which show that the number of people who avoid education is increasing as a result of economic and social issues.

He stated that, despite Iran's abundant oil resources, it is necessary to investigate why poverty remains at this level.

At the same time, Iran's "Eqtisad" newspaper reported that 26 million people in the country are impoverished. It should be noted that the "Majlis" Research Center recently released a report revealing that more than 30% of the country's population is poor.
